Requirements
  • Graduation from a NYS or regionally accredited college or university with a Bachelor’s Degree in Nursing.
  • Professional Registered Nurse’s License, issued by the NYS Education Department.
  • A valid license to operate a motor vehicle in NYS, or otherwise demonstrate their capacity to meet the transportation needs of the job.
Responsibilities
  • Investigate Sexually Transmitted Diseases (Syphilis, Gonorrhea and Chlamydia); report positive cases to NY State and notify partners of possible exposure.
  • Work includes telephone contact and field visits to patients, providers and contacts.
  • Provide educational trainings to community outreach groups and medical providers.
  • Participate in health fairs, outreach projects (which may include testing) and local organizations/planning committees.
  • Collaborate and work as a team with County Health Centers, private providers and local organizations to reduce morbidity of sexually transmitted disease.
